Garbage at the collection site is scattered by crows, cats, etc.
Last updated on October 20, 2021.
Regarding measures to prevent scattering by small animals such as crows, in addition to putting weights on the edge of the net and using containers with lids to remove garbage, so that crows cannot put their heads from under the crow repellent net, It is effective to use a folding net box.
In addition, the maintenance and management of collection site, such as the purchase of crow nets and net boxes, is carried out by users, but for issues that are difficult to solve only by local communities, we are accepting consultations at the Resources and Waste Recycling Bureau office in each ward in order to work together with local residents to improve the collection area.
